Abstract:
MongoDB is an attempt to combine the best features of document-oriented datastores, key/value stores and RDBMSes. This talk presents MongoDB and gives an overview of it's architecture and features. We'll talk about what makes MongoDB different from some of the other NoSQL solutions as well as what use cases MongoDB is well-suited for. Questions will be encouraged throughout the talk.

Speaker:
Mathias Stearn is a Software Engineer for 10gen in NYC where he works on the core MongoDB server. He is also working on an upcoming C language driver and packages for Arch Linux. At his previous job he used MongoDB in a log analysis application.
